German Shepherd Shirts
German Shepherd Strength Intelligence And Unshakable Loyalty T-shirt
$21.95
$21.95
$21.95
Canadian Shirts
$21.95
$21.95
German Shepherd Shirts
German Shepherd Strength Intelligence And Unshakable Loyalty T-shirt
Canadian Shirts